ZOOM LENS AND IMAGING APPARATUS
20220035143 · 2022-02-03 · ·

A zoom lens includes a negative first lens group, a positive second lens group, and a subsequent lens group in order from an object side. A focusing lens group closer to an image side than the first lens group moves during focusing. The first lens group consists of a first-a lens group and a first-b lens group in order from the object side. Assuming that an average of refractive indices of the negative lenses of the first-a lens group is Nd1ave, a focal length of the focusing lens group is ff, and a focal length of the first lens group is f1, Conditional Expression (1) of 1.73<Nd1ave<1.95 and Conditional Expression (2) of 1<|ff/f1|<3 are satisfied.

ZOOM LENS

A zoom lens includes a first lens group and a second lens group. A relative movement between the first lens group and the second lens group is allowed, whereby the zoom lens zooms between a wide-angle end and a telephoto end. While the zoom lens is switched from the wide-angle end toward an intermediate state, the first lens group is moved toward the image side. While the zoom lens is switched from the intermediate state toward the telephoto end, the first lens group is moved toward the object side.

Dome camera

A dome camera includes a camera body rotatable and including a lens system and an imaging device, a correction optical system having a curved shape, and a dome cover covering the camera body and the correction optical system. The correction optical system performs at least any one of tilt, decenter, and rotation in accordance with a rotation angle of the camera body.

Zoom lens

A zoom lens includes a first lens group and a second lens group. The first lens group has a negative refractive power and includes a first lens, a second lens, and a third lens arranged in sequence from a magnified side to a minified side, refractive powers of which are negative, negative, and positive, respectively. The second lens group has a positive refractive power and is disposed between the first lens group and the minified side. The second lens group includes a fourth lens, a fifth lens, a sixth lens, a seventh lens, an eighth lens, a ninth lens, and a tenth lens arranged in sequence from the magnified side to the minified side, refractive powers of which are positive, negative, positive, negative, positive, negative, and positive, respectively. The first lens and the tenth lens are aspheric lenses, and the second lens to the ninth lens are spherical lenses.

ZOOM LENS, PROJECTION TYPE DISPLAY DEVICE, AND IMAGING APPARATUS
20220308325 · 2022-09-29 · ·

The zoom lens consists of a first optical system including a lens at a position closest to the magnification side and a second optical system forming an intermediate image in order from the magnification side. The first optical system reforms the intermediate image on a magnification side imaging plane. The second optical system includes a lens group including an aperture stop, having a negative refractive power, and moving during zooming. The zoom lens satisfies a conditional expression: 0.1<f2w/fAp<2.1, where fAp is a focal length of the lens group having the aperture stop and f2w is a focal length of the second optical system at a wide angle end.

Variable magnification optical system and imaging apparatus
09726867 · 2017-08-08 · ·

A variable magnification optical system consists of a first lens-group having negative refractive-power, a stop and a second lens-group having positive refractive-power in this order from an object-side. The first lens-group includes an L11 negative meniscus lens, an L12 negative lens and a C11 cemented lens, in which a biconcave lens and a positive lens are cemented together in this order from the object-side, in this order from the object-side. The second lens-group includes an L21 positive lens that is arranged closest to the object-side and includes at least one aspheric surface, and an object-side surface of which is convex, and only two cemented lenses toward an image-side of the L21 positive lens, and each of which consists of a negative lens and a positive lens cemented together in this order from the object-side. The following conditional expressions (1) and (2) are satisfied:
−1.0<Rf11/Rf12<0.7  (1); and
55.0<νdave1  (2).

Lens assemblies and actuators for optical systems and methods therefor

An optical zoom in a small form factor suitable for use in mobile devices such as cell phones, security cameras, and other small-scale imaging systems. One or more Alvarez lens pairs are provided, and moved transversely to the optical axis. The combination of one or more Alvarez lens pairs and the actuator permits a zoom power of at least 3× with a lateral displacement distance of the optical components of approximately five millimeters or less.

Wide angle zoom lens

A wide angle zoom lens includes sequentially from the object side, a first lens group having a negative refractive power overall and three lenses, including first to third lenses, having a negative refractive power and disposed farthest on the object side; a second lens group having a positive refractive power overall and one or more sets of cemented lenses; and a third lens group having a negative refractive power. This ultra wide angle zoom lens varies intervals between the first lens group, the second lens group, and the third lens group on the optical axis to zoom from the wide angle end to the telephoto end and satisfies given conditions to thereby enable a high zoom ratio, large diameter, and high resolution.
